#786ed7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#786ed7 is composed of 47.1% red, 43.1%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.2% cyan, 48.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 245.7 degrees, a saturation of 56.8% and a lightness of 63.7%. #786ed7 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0dcff with #0000af.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#786ed7 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#786ed7 has RGB values of R:120, G:110, B:215 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 7892695.

Hex triplet 786ed7 #786ed7
RGB Decimal 120, 110, 215 rgb(120,110,215)
RGB Percent 47.1, 43.1, 84.3 rgb(47.1%,43.1%,84.3%)
CMYK 44, 49, 0, 16
HSL 245.7°, 56.8, 63.7 hsl(245.7,56.8%,63.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 245.7°, 48.8, 84.3
Web Safe 6666cc #6666cc
CIE-LAB 51.894, 30.191, -52.89
XYZ 25.585, 20.051, 66.808
xyY 0.228, 0.178, 20.051
CIE-LCH 51.894, 60.9, 299.718
CIE-LUV 51.894, -2.402, -84.845
Hunter-Lab 44.778, 23.629, -57.116
Binary 01111000, 01101110, 11010111

Shades and Tints of #786ed7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030209 is the darkest color, while #f9f8fd is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#786ed7 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#7d7d7d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#7c7a8f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#4c7fe1 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#4083d3 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#678791 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#5c79dd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#547bd4 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#6d7eaa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
